OpenAI staffer details GPT-5.6 Sol reasoning levels and modes

An OpenAI staffer has detailed the five reasoning levels within the GPT-5.6 Sol model, ranging from "Light" to "xhigh." Additionally, "Max" and "Ultra" modes are available, which utilize parallel sub-agents. The recommendation is to begin with lower reasoning levels and increase them only as necessary for task complexity. AI
